Well Im almost home....I got my car on a rack at work today and finally have it narrowed down to two options.
A) I have a bad diaphram on the passenger side turbo.
B) The gasket that goes around the wastegate has gone bad.
I got on the phone with Wayne from Callaway today. He told me to lightly pressurise the vacuum line. ( BTW both wastegates operate on the same vacuum line which is the rear one on the intake. The lines are stainless that come off the wastegates and it T's together just above the transmission bellhousing, then runs up to the intake.) And feel the threaded holes on top of the wastegate to see if air was coming out. There was none. My friend that was helping me could hear air though. So we got some soapy water and sprayed it while putting air in the vac line. I got bubbles from all the allen head bolts that surround the wastegate. So there in lines my vacuum leak.
I called Wayne back to pick his brain one more time, but he wasn't in so I left a message. I'll call back in the morning and see. We're probably gonna pull the wastegate off and take it apart, put a new gasket on and see if that does the trick.
